Warning Signs You Need Retail Store Water Damage Restoration

Water damage can sneak up on you, but there are warning signs to look out for.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can show the presence of mold and bacteria. If you notice persistent odors, it’s time to call our team.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ause flooring to warp or buckle. If you notice any changes in your flooring, don’t hesitate to contact us.

Discolored Walls or Ceilings

Water damage can cause discoloration on walls and ceilings. If you notice any changes in color or texture, it’s time to call our team.

Leaks or Water Stains

Leaks or water stains can show a larger problem. If you notice any signs of water damage, don’t wait, contact us today.

Unusual Sounds or Sights

Unusual sounds or sights can show the presence of water damage. If you notice anything out of the ordinary, don’t hesitate to contact us.

High Humidity Levels

High humidity levels can show the presence of water damage. If you notice any changes in humidity levels, it’s time to call our team.

Retail Store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ak in a corner of the store Yes No You can likely fix the leak yourself and prevent further damage.
Large area of water damage covering multiple rooms No Yes A professional team will have the equipment and expertise to handle large-scale water damage restoration.
Signs of mold or bacteria growth No Yes A professional team will have the equipment and expertise to safely remove mold and bacteria.
Water damage to electrical systems or appliances No Yes A professional team will have the expertise to safely repair or replace electrical systems and appliances.
High levels of humidity or moisture No Yes A professional team will have the equipment and expertise to safely dry and clean affected areas.
Signs of structural damage or foundation issues No Yes A professional team will have the expertise to assess and repair structural damage or foundation issues.

Retail Store Water Damage Restoration Cost In Marshallville, GA

The cost of retail store water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Marshallville, GA. Our team will provide you with a comprehensive estimate after assessing the damage.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Disinfecting $200 – $1,000 Type of cleaning products used, size of affected area
Restoration and Repair $1,000 – $5,000 Type of repairs needed, size of affected area
Final Inspection and Quality Control $100 – $500 Size of affected area, complexity of repairs
Emergency Response and Assessment $200 – $1,000 Time of day, severity of damage
More Services (e.g. Mold remediation, structural repairs) $500 – $5,000 Severity of damage, type of services needed
